Jaeger-LeCoultre "Géographique Master Control 1000 Hours", Movement No. 3054343, Case No. 5129, Ref. 142.8.92, Cal. 929/3, 38 mm, circa 2003
An automatic wristwatch with world time, second time zone, day and night indication, 40h power reserve indication and date - with original box, operating instructions and certificate
Case: steel, screw back with engraving, JLC steel deployant clasp. Dial: two-coloured silvered.
The JLC Géographique Master Control 1000 Hours boasts an impressive diameter of 38 mm; the steel case has gently curved lugs and a polished bezel. The watch has a 40 h power reserve, which is displayed in a large indication on the dial. The second crown adjusts the disc with its list of 24 cities – the timezone for each city is then shown on an auxiliary dial at "6". The Géographique Master Control also features a date hand at "2" and a sweeping seconds hand.
